Warfare conducted by angels’ judgments that are administered from heaven

Warfare from the heavens is that which we see addressed primarily as it occurs in several of the judgments described in the book of Revelation. In the fifth trumpet judgment, there is a locust army that is released upon the earth that has the ability to torment like scorpions those who do not have the seal of God on their foreheads. This army is also described in the book of Joel as having the appearance of horses. We are told that the earth will “quake before them,” a fire devours before them, and that they will leave a “desolate wilderness” behind them. At the next trumpet judgment (sixth), the four angels bound at the Euphrates river will be loosed for a time to slay a “third part of men” on earth with a 200 million man army.

Combined, seal, trumpet and vial judgments that are specifically war-related (in addition to other judgments discussed earlier in this passage) are very large events that will kill multitudes upon multitudes; thus, they will be a major contributing factor behind the world’s destruction and desolation that occurs, and an obvious driving force behind the slain and corpses lying refuse on the ground as referred to earlier.

Other heavenly kingdom-driven signs of warfare events that will occur on the Day of the Lord include the Dragon/Satan being cast out from heaven to the earth along with his other rebellious angels and who then proceeds to make war with the woman who brings forth the manchild in the book of Revelation, Chapter 12. We are told that the Dragon will pursue after the woman and her seed, which is the remnant of Israel.

Next, we are told that the Beast that will arise from the sea will worship the Dragon/Satan, will blaspheme God, and will make war with the saints at this point. He will be given power for 42 months and all on earth will worship him except those who are found in the book of the Lamb. This is the beast described as having seven heads and 10 horns; these are his supporting kings who we are told are all of one mind- “to make war with the Lamb” (Rev 17:14).
